Thus, an increasing number of data and their increasing complexity require new approaches for clustering large data sets in many fields. This paper aims to present a Scalable Hybrid Clustering Framework referred to as SHC-PPSO in this paper based on Particle Swarm Optimization. It advances greatly. It is evident from the parallel processing and PSO that SHC-PPSO optimally converges and excels median attribute methods. This is faster than when data has to be analyzed sequentially, which reduces the likelihood of making mistakes. For reducing the curse of “Dimensality curse” actually, SHC-PPSO truncated the processing power. Some MOA hybrid clustering algorithm enhancements increase pattern recognition clearer and faster over the mean and the similarity distance methods. It was clearly observed that proposed SHC-PPSO algorithm provided better results than SCPSO-F1, SCPSO-F2 and PSOGSA with 65 & 95 % accuracy on HIGGS and CICIDS2017 dataset respectively. SHC PPSO of distortions also enhanced the performance and runtime. On the HIGGS dataset the overall running time was decreased from 15000 seconds for a single node to 500 for 32 nodes while the speedup almost followed the linear growth up to 30 for 32 nodes. These data demonstrate that the system operates effectively and can be generalized to other circumstances.
